Abstract

Introduction. There is an increasing amount of research on digital dental solutions. The influence of depth and shape of the preparation on trueness, and precision of IOS was analysed. Aim of the study. This in vitro study was performed to compare the accuracy of full-arch scans from different scanners, depending on the depth and the shape of the preparation. Scans were compared with the reference scanner. Material and methods. A 3D-printed fully dentate mandible printed model with six standardized preparations of varying depth and outline was scanned with eight intraoral scanners and one laboratory scanner. The printed model was then scanned with a highly precise benchmark scanner (Comet 6, ZEISS). Preparations were divided into three outline forms: circle, rectangle, square and two depth groups of 3.0 and 6.0 mm. All scans were compared for a best-fit accuracy with the reference scan. Results. The results obtained for Emerald (0-880.0 µm) and iTero (10-180.0 µm) scanners were characterized by the worst trueness parameter and high dispersion of data. Other scanners did not differ from the reference level (0) by more than 100.0 µm and neither the depth nor the shape of the preparation played a significant role in accuracy. The best accuracy was observed for TRIOS4 (0-50.0 µm) Omnicam (0-40.0 µm) The laboratory scanner (Series7, Dental Wings) achieved trueness level of 12.5-70.0 µm. Conclusions. Most scanners compared in this study were able to perform well in typical clinical situations. Outlier measurements obtained for Emerald and iTero may result from software or technical issues. Intraoral scanners showed similar accuracy to the laboratory scanner compared in this study.
